WBC middleweight boxing champion Jermall Charlo was arrested and charged with three misdemeanors of driving while intoxicated, eluding and fleeing from police and leaving the scene of a crash that involved more than $200 in damage, Pearland (Tx.) Police Department public information officer Chad Rogers told NBC News on Tuesday.

The arrest occurred Monday night at 12799 Broadway Street in Pearland, Texas, a suburb of Houston.

Officers arrived on scene following the collision, Rogers said, and witnessed a verbal altercation between the two parties. Charlo fled the scene in his Lamborghini and refused to pull over. Police eventually boxed him in and took him into custody. His blood alcohol concentration was greater than 0.15%. The legal limit in Texas is .08%.
